导读:本文包含了测试用例生成框架论文开题报告文献综述及选题提纲参考文献,主要关键词:面向路径,测试用例生成,约束满足问题,分支限界
测试用例生成框架论文文献综述
邢颖,宫云战,王雅文,张旭舟[1](2014)在《基于分支限界搜索框架的测试用例自动生成》一文中研究指出作为软件测试领域的一个基本问题和热点问题,面向路径的测试用例自动生成有着特殊的重要意义.面向路径的测试用例生成本质上是一个约束满足问题,并通过搜索算法求解.着眼于提升搜索算法的效率,本文提出了一种新的智能算法,将分支限界和爬山法进行了有机的整合,分支限界作为全局搜索算法,而爬山法作为局部搜索算法,发挥各自的优势来对测试用例的解空间进行搜索.(本文来源于《中国科学:信息科学》期刊2014年10期)
吉大纯,陈蕾,梁静,邵四海[2](2011)在《基于PG框架的软件结构测试用例自动生成研究》一文中研究指出测试用例自动生成是软件测试实现自动化的前提和基础。本文针对软件结构测试的用例自动生成问题,首先选择基本路径覆盖作为测试用例的设计标准,然后提出了一种新的基于PG框架(PSO andGA Frame)自动生成测试用例的方法,即首先基于粒子群算法(PSO)自动提取基本路径集,使得该路径集满足所选择的基本路径覆盖标准,然后基于遗传算法(GA)对路径集中每条基本路径生成测试数据。生成的用例具有覆盖率好、随机性强等优点。(本文来源于《第十四届全国容错计算学术会议(CFTC'2011)论文集》期刊2011-07-30)
刘扬,李亚芬,王普[3](2011)在《模型驱动的测试用例自动生成框架》一文中研究指出提出一个基于模型驱动架构(MDA)的测试用例生成框架,其中,平台无关的系统模型通过水平转换成平台无关的测试模型,平台无关的测试模型通过竖直转换生成相应的测试用例。利用MDA转换工具ATL和MOFScript制定相应的转换规则作用于元模型,使测试者只须提供源模型和测试数据即可生成相应的测试用例。(本文来源于《计算机工程》期刊2011年01期)
朱春华[4](2010)在《基于MDA的测试用例自动生成方法及其支撑框架》一文中研究指出软件测试贯穿于软件开发的整个过程,是保证软件质量的重要手段。单元测试是对软件设计的最小单位进行正确性检验,是后续软件开发和测试的保障。所以单元测试既是软件测试的第一步也是最关键的一步。单元测试的回归性,使得其可以用自动化工具来辅助进行。因测试工作量大,且手动编写测试用例难以保证测试的质量,使得对测试用例的自动生成进行研究具重要的实际意义。本文分别从.NET平台下的单元测试框架NUnit及其平台下的测试用例自动生成两个方面展开研究。首先介绍了相关的背景知识,包括软件测试技术和基于模型的软件测试技术,分析了后者的优缺点。归纳总结了基于模型的软件测试的国内外研究现状。其次,本文研究了NUnit单元测试框架,详细分析该框架的结构和工作原理。针对在使用该框架进行单元测试时,测试代码存在大量冗余的问题提出相应的修改策略,并对其进行了改进,以实现使测试代码和测试数据分离。对改进过的NUnit——i-NUnit框架的两个关键部分:测试代码框架和测试数据容器,分别给出了对应的生成算法。最后,本文针对改进后的框架i-NUnit,提出一种基于MDA的测试用例自动生成方法。该方法以序列图作为对象,将SUT模型、SUT元模型、水平转换说明、xUnit元模型作为初始输入,通过两次模型转换(水平和垂直)生成测试用例。本文将该方法应用到ATM仿真系统上,对其进行了实验,同时抽取其中的取款模块作为待测试模块,为其自动生成测试用例。实验结果证明本文提出基于MDA的测试用例自动生成方法具有可行性。此外,该方法还具有一定的通用性,可以应用于xUnit家族中的所有框架。(本文来源于《中南大学》期刊2010-06-30)
李峻[5](2009)在《基于GUI软件的测试用例生成框架的研究与应用》一文中研究指出图形用户界面(GUI)越来越广泛的在软件系统中使用。基于GUI软件的软件测试也变得日益重要。随着GUI软件越来越庞大,花费在软件测试工作的时间、人力、物力也越来越多。测试用例的数量决定着软件测试的成本以及效率。因此在保证GUI软件测试的质量和对充分测试的前提下,使用有效的测试用例来测试GUI软件,从而降低软件测试的成本和提高测试效率势在必行。目前业界普遍使用的是商用GUI软件测试工具实现GUI软件测试。但是这些测试工具都没有对测试用例生成提供很好的支持。因此对GUI软件的测试用例生成的研究具有实用价值。本文较为系统地分析了软件测试用例生成技术的研究现状,以及GUI软件的测试过程。提出了一个比较完整有效的基于GUI软件的测试用例生成框架(GSTCGF4SEI)。该测试用例生成框架适用于C/S和B/S结构的GUI软件测试。其中重点探讨了该框架需要解决的叁个关键技术:测试数据生成,测试结果验证和测试脚本设计。使用基于GUI软件的测试工具QTP,将该框架应用于Web应用程序“煤质管理信息平台”的测试中,对本文提出的测试用例生成解决方案具有的实用价值进行了验证。(本文来源于《合肥工业大学》期刊2009-04-01)
李寰,陈俊杰[6](2007)在《基于Java语言的面向路径测试用例自动生成框架设计》一文中研究指出软件测试是保证软件质量的重要手段,测试自动化是提高测试效率和测试质量的有效途径,测试用例自动生成是测试自动化的重要组成部分.为提高单元测试自动化程度,根据目前较先进的迭代松弛法,提出一个基于Java语言的面向路径测试用例自动生成框架,对该框架的主要思想、核心算法、主要模块及工作流程进行了阐述.该框架可以很好的为给定路径自动生成测试用例.(本文来源于《聊城大学学报(自然科学版)》期刊2007年01期)
龚红仿,李军义,邹北骥,孙家广[7](2005)在《基于EDPN的类测试框架及测试用例生成技术的研究》一文中研究指出针对基于状态的面向对象软件的类测试过程中存在的不可预测、不可达状态、状态组合“爆炸”和测试用例“爆炸”等问题,提出了基于EDPN模型的类测试、类的交互测试和类的层次测试框架,设计了相应的测试模型;提出了基于EDPN的有标记的唯一输入输出(UIO)测试用例的自动生成方法,生成状态转移路径序列,测试类的状态;提出了基于扩展的EDPN的状态组合的标记关联递推法,生成扩展的正交阵列表,测试类的交互;提出了基于扩展的EMDPN的协同路径(copaths)测试用例的生成方法,生成协同路径序列,测试类的层次。(本文来源于《计算机科学》期刊2005年05期)
测试用例生成框架论文开题报告
(1)论文研究背景及目的
此处内容要求:
首先简单简介论文所研究问题的基本概念和背景,再而简单明了地指出论文所要研究解决的具体问题,并提出你的论文准备的观点或解决方法。
写法范例:
测试用例自动生成是软件测试实现自动化的前提和基础。本文针对软件结构测试的用例自动生成问题,首先选择基本路径覆盖作为测试用例的设计标准,然后提出了一种新的基于PG框架(PSO andGA Frame)自动生成测试用例的方法,即首先基于粒子群算法(PSO)自动提取基本路径集,使得该路径集满足所选择的基本路径覆盖标准,然后基于遗传算法(GA)对路径集中每条基本路径生成测试数据。生成的用例具有覆盖率好、随机性强等优点。
(2)本文研究方法
调查法:该方法是有目的、有系统的搜集有关研究对象的具体信息。
观察法:用自己的感官和辅助工具直接观察研究对象从而得到有关信息。
实验法:通过主支变革、控制研究对象来发现与确认事物间的因果关系。
文献研究法:通过调查文献来获得资料,从而全面的、正确的了解掌握研究方法。
实证研究法:依据现有的科学理论和实践的需要提出设计。
定性分析法:对研究对象进行“质”的方面的研究,这个方法需要计算的数据较少。
定量分析法:通过具体的数字,使人们对研究对象的认识进一步精确化。
跨学科研究法:运用多学科的理论、方法和成果从整体上对某一课题进行研究。
功能分析法:这是社会科学用来分析社会现象的一种方法,从某一功能出发研究多个方面的影响。
模拟法:通过创设一个与原型相似的模型来间接研究原型某种特性的一种形容方法。
测试用例生成框架论文参考文献
[1].邢颖,宫云战,王雅文,张旭舟.基于分支限界搜索框架的测试用例自动生成[J].中国科学:信息科学.2014
[2].吉大纯,陈蕾,梁静,邵四海.基于PG框架的软件结构测试用例自动生成研究[C].第十四届全国容错计算学术会议(CFTC'2011)论文集.2011
[3].刘扬,李亚芬,王普.模型驱动的测试用例自动生成框架[J].计算机工程.2011
[4].朱春华.基于MDA的测试用例自动生成方法及其支撑框架[D].中南大学.2010
[5].李峻.基于GUI软件的测试用例生成框架的研究与应用[D].合肥工业大学.2009
[6].李寰,陈俊杰.基于Java语言的面向路径测试用例自动生成框架设计[J].聊城大学学报(自然科学版).2007
[7].龚红仿,李军义,邹北骥,孙家广.基于EDPN的类测试框架及测试用例生成技术的研究[J].计算机科学.2005